Transaction 7074059c1f889bbfce44500c0c5ee45c8870f06e82cd7bb005a7dce2efa6c4b2

1 Input
2 Outputs
  • 7074059c1f889bbfce44500c0c5ee45c8870f06e82cd7bb005a7dce2efa6c4b2:0
  • value  955541
    address  3PwE2te8KbJ8ik6LBVTq2u3eThqL33rzzr
  • 7074059c1f889bbfce44500c0c5ee45c8870f06e82cd7bb005a7dce2efa6c4b2:1
  • value  57524
    address  3Afti57QhkFBTMXT7RcyQ1Vi2T5Dd4vJxL